Functional genomics of the pregnant uterus: from expectations to reality, a compilation of studies in the myometrium
BACKGROUND: Studies on the human myometrium have reported on different microarrays containing different sets of genes or ESTs. However each study profiled only a small number of patients due to various constraints. More profiling information would be an addition to our knowledge base of parturition....
